Other Causes of Weight Gain:

Certain lifestyle factors can exacerbate menopausal weight gain. Diet is a major factor: most Americans follow a diet far too high in calories and fat, but during menopause, you actually need 200-300 less calories than before just to maintain current weight.

Studies have also shown that when you eat may be just as important as what you eat. Researcher Robert Superko from University of California, Berkeley, observed that triglycerides (the chemical form of fat) spike four hours after eating. Eating right before bed thus translates into triglyceride levels peaking during sleep, and being stored directly as excess fat.

Finally, perhaps the most important lifestyle factor that can contribute to weight gain during menopause is lack of exercise. Women tend to become more and more sedentary with age, whether due to increased responsibilities at work or physical ailments that make exercise uncomfortable. A sedentary lifestyle poses even more health risks than a high-fat diet: statistics show that women leading a sedentary lifestyle have a risk of heart disease three times greater than their physically active counterparts.

Calcium Prevents Menopausal Weight Gain

A recent study found that daily calcium and vitamin D supplements can be effective in preventing weight gain in menopausal women. Most women experience decreased metabolism and increased fat mass during menopause, which may have potentially serious health consequences.
